The Confederate president was Jefferson Davis, who served from 1861 to 1865 during the American Civil War. He was a former U.S. Senator and Secretary of War before leading the Confederate States of America. Davis faced significant challenges in uniting the Southern states and managing the war effort against the Union. After the Confederacy's defeat, he was imprisoned for two years but never tried for treason.
